Den svenska färjesjöfartens framtid : En kartläggning av svensk färjesjöfarts konkurrensvillkor och svenska sjöbefäls framtid inom färjenäringen

Stålvant, Johanna, Johansson, Kristian January 2014 (has links)
En omfattande omflaggning av svenska fartyg har pågått under en längre tid. Tidigare har det främst berört andra segment av den svenska sjöfarten, men det senaste året har trenden med omflaggning även spridit sig till färjor. Syftet med denna studie har varit att kartlägga vilka utmaningar som finns med att bedriva färjesjöfart under svensk flagg och hur framtiden kan komma att se ut för svenska sjöbefäl inom färjesjöfarten. Kartläggningen gjordes genom intervjuer med fem representanter från rederier inom färjenäringen. Det gjordes även två kompletterande intervjuer med en representant från en facklig organisation och med ett aktivt sjöbefäl inom färjenäringen. Resultatet visade relativt entydigt att den främsta utmaningen för rederierna idag är bemanningskostnaden, både vad gäller de svenska avtalen och lönenivån i Sverige. Resultatet visade vidare att svenska sjöbefäl i framtiden troligen kommer få arbeta under mindre fördelaktiga avtal än de som finns idag, inte minst för att sådana avtal finns att tillgå i andra högkostnadsländer i närområdet, men att deras kompetens och kunnande värderas högt. / Change of Swedish ships’ nationality has been an ongoing process for several years. Even though this earlier concerned other segments of the Swedish maritime industry, the changing of a ship’s nationality is now common also amongst ferries. The purpose of this study was to find out what challenges there are in running ferries registered in Sweden. The purpose also included finding out how the future might look for Swedish maritime officers within the ferry industry. The study is based on interviews with five representatives from Swedish ferry companies and two additional interviews with a representative from a Swedish union for Swedish maritime officers and a Swedish maritime officer working in the ferry industry today. The result showed that the biggest challenge for the ferry industry in Sweden today is the cost of labor. This includes both the Swedish agreements and salary levels in Sweden. The result also showed that Swedish maritime officers in the future probably will have to accept working under other agreements less profitable than those existing today, especially as this kind of agreements can be found in other countries in the Baltic Sea Area. It also showed that Swedish maritime officers are highly respected for their competence and knowledge.

Oficiais da Marinha Mercante: um estudo sobre os fatores contribuintes para a evasão nos anos iniciais da carreira embarcada

Silva, Ricardo Cesar Fernandes da 23 October 2013 (has links)

No. of bitstreams: 1 Dissertação Ricardo Cesar Fernandes MEX 2012_Versão Final.pdf: 962302 bytes, checksum: 8bbec6b5902285b8ba4e87e66c73c44f (MD5) Previous issue date: 2013-10-23 / The Brazilian maritime shipping industry is currently under going a fast growing expansion driven by, amongst other reason, Government policies towards encouraging new building ships to the Oil & Gas industry in local shipyards . At the same time , the exploration and production of petroleum demand s chartering a large number of foreign f lag vessels to support its operations. The fast growing fleet counters the fact of the shortage of skilled workforce manning those vessels , notably the Merchant Maritime Officers . Worsening the critical situation the National Council of Immigration issued the Normative Resolution n° 72/2006, with mandatory minimum proportion of Brazilian seafarers after 90 days of cont inuous operation in the Brazilian jurisdiction waters . Moreover , a study ordered by the National Union of Shipowners shows that the turnover of Maritime Officers , in the first years of their career aboard, is about 30 percent. For this reason, this study , from a literature review about Brazilian culture, motivation , work - f amily conflict , confined spaces working and turnover , has develope d into an exploratory and field research , through personal interviews analyzed accordingly with the method of content analysis with seasoned professional s with regard the thematic approach , and Maritime Officers , in order to identify the factors contributing to the turnover of Maritime Officers in the early years of his career aboard. As a result , the study showed that the intrinsic and extrinsic motivators’ agents act continuously directing the behavior of Marit ime Officers to stay or quit the career aboard . In the process of alter ing beha vioral and psychological forces , associated with motivation, the decision making process is influenc ed by a high number of alternatives represented by available employment oppor tunities to the Maritime Officers , the work - family conflicts and the difficulty to adapt working in a confined environment. In the case of Maritime Officers , females’ genre , the situation is even more sensitive because they struggl e to accomplish with the motherhood and wifely role . Therefore , the motivation to stay or quit the c areer aboard is strongly related of seeking fulfillment of personal expectations and the desire to balance personal and professional life / A indústria de transporte marítimo brasileira passa por um momento de forte expansão decorrente, entre outros fatores, de políticas governamentais que incentivam a construção, nos estaleiros nacionais, de navios para serem utilizados em apoio às atividades da indústria de óleo e gás. Ao mesmo tempo, para complementar a frota brasileira, as empresas petroleiras demandam a contratação de grande quantidade de navios estrangeiros para apoiar as suas operações. Este quadro de crescimento da frota, observado, particularmente, nos últimos 10 anos, contrasta com a escassez de mão de obra qualificada para tripular as embarcações, de modo especial dos Oficiais da Marinha Mercante (OMM). Acentuando o contraste, o Conselho Nacional de Imigração editou a Resolução Normativa n° 72/2006, determinando às empresas de navegação, que operam barcos de bandeira estrangeira, a contratação de proporções mínimas de tripulantes brasileiros, após 90 dias contínuos de operação no país. Além disso, estudos encomendados pelo Sindicato dos Armadores, SYNDARMA, apontam que a taxa de evasão dos OMM, nos anos iniciais da carreira embarcada, é de cerca de trinta por cento. Assim, o presente estudo, a partir de uma revisão bibliográfica acerca da história da Marinha Mercante brasileira, da cultura brasileira, da motivação, dos conflitos família-trabalho, do trabalho em espaço confinado e da rotatividade, se desenvolveu em uma pesquisa exploratória e de campo, por meio de entrevistas pessoais, analisadas à luz da técnica da análise de conteúdo, com profissionais de reconhecida experiência com o tema, além de OMM, com o objetivo de identificar os fatores contribuintes para a evasão dos OMM nos anos iniciais da carreira embarcada. Como resultado, o estudo mostrou que os agentes motivadores intrínsecos e extrínsecos agem continuamente direcionando o comportamento dos OMM para a permanência ou saída da carreira embarcada. Nessa alternância de forças psicológicas e comportamentais, associadas à motivação, influenciam no processo decisório as alternativas existentes representadas pelas oportunidades de emprego oferecidas aos OMM, os conflitos trabalho-família e a dificuldade de adaptação ao trabalho em ambiente confinado. No caso dos OMM, do gênero feminino, a situação é ainda mais sensível, pois enfrentam dificuldades para conciliar a vida embarcada com o papel de mãe e esposa. Portanto, a motivação para a permanência ou saída da carreira embarcada está fortemente relacionada à busca pela realização das expectativas pessoais e ao desejo de equilibrar vida pessoal com a profissional.
